Kawhi Leonard has been sidelined from basketball action for a long time now. He missed the entire 2021-22 NBA season due to an ACL injury. Thankfully, the 2x NBA champ will be back for the 2022-23 NBA season.

He will be targeting to win his first ring with the Los Angeles Clippers, and now, he and Paul George have John Wall by their side. The superstar trio has the talents to form an elite team.

Anyway, we will talk more about it later when the NBA season begins. For now, Kawhi and a bunch of other NBA stars showed their funny side to fans at none other than Paul George’s wedding, some stars other than the others. Yes, we are talking about PG himself, Ivica Zubac, and Reggie Jackson, who looked extremely drunk in a video.
